WebEcosystems involve the interaction between abiotic (non-living) and biotic (living) parts of the environment. It is vital to find which factors need to be measured in a habitat. Abiotic Factors include: Temperature Light intensity Moisture levels Soil PH and mineral content Wind direction and intensity Carbon dioxide levels for plants
